Hundreds of you suggested communities big and small, from towns in the far north to bustling cities in the heart of the country. This week we narrowed down the list to eight cities across Canada and pitted them (playfully of course) against one another.

We were left with a heated battle between Toronto and Ottawa. Yes, we asked for a new capital but felt that we should include good ol' Ottawa to see if Canadians really wanted change.

In the end, it wasn't even close. While Toronto might be Canada's largest city, its economic engine and arguably the country's cultural capital, almost 65 per cent of you picked Ottawa. While some of you might complain about the Senate, the MPs and the general political culture in our nation's capital, it's pretty clear that you love Ottawa as our nation's capital.
